The Rise of Cellular IoT in Retail

Historically, technology and retail have shared a symbiotic relationship. From the introduction of cash registers in the 19th century to the advent of online shopping in the late 20th century, each technological advancement has propelled the retail industry forward. Cellular IoT is the latest in this lineage, promising to revolutionize retail in ways previously unimagined.

But what exactly is Cellular IoT? At its core, Cellular IoT refers to the use of cellular networks to connect various devices to the internet. Unlike traditional Wi-Fi or Bluetooth connections, Cellular IoT offers broader coverage, ensuring that devices remain connected even in remote or hard-to-reach areas. This is particularly crucial for retail, where consistent connectivity can make the difference between a sale and a missed opportunity.

In the retail context, Cellular IoT can be visualized as an invisible thread weaving through every aspect of the store - from the backroom inventory systems to the digital signages in the aisles. It enables real-time data transmission, allowing retailers to gain instant insights into customer behaviors, stock levels, and even in-store environmental conditions. The result? A retail environment that's not only responsive to customer needs but also predictive, anticipating demands before they even arise.

Enhancing In-Store Experiences

The modern consumer seeks more than just products when they step into a store; they crave experiences. Cellular IoT plays a pivotal role in elevating these in-store experiences to new heights.

Smart Shelves: Gone are the days of out-of-stock disappointments. With Cellular IoT-powered smart shelves, retailers can monitor inventory levels in real-time. These shelves can automatically alert staff when stock is running low or when a product is misplaced. Additionally, dynamic pricing becomes a reality, allowing prices to adjust based on demand, time of day, or even external factors like weather.

Interactive Displays: Personalization is the name of the game. Interactive displays, powered by Cellular IoT, can offer shoppers tailored recommendations based on their shopping history or current selections. Imagine a display suggesting a matching tie as you pick up a shirt or offering a special discount on a product you've been eyeing for weeks.

Automated Checkout: The future of retail is cashier-less. Cellular IoT facilitates seamless automated checkouts where customers can simply pick up their desired items and walk out, with the payment being processed automatically through their linked accounts. No queues, no hassle.

Streamlining Operations and Logistics

Behind the glitz and glamour of retail storefronts lies a complex web of operations and logistics. Cellular IoT is the linchpin that holds this intricate system together, ensuring efficiency and precision.

Supply Chain Optimization: The journey of a product, from manufacturer to retail shelf, is fraught with potential pitfalls. Cellular IoT offers real-time tracking of goods, ensuring timely deliveries and minimizing stockouts. Predictive analytics can also forecast demand, prompting proactive restocking and reducing excess inventory costs.

Energy Management: Sustainability is more than just a buzzword; it's a necessity. Retailers can harness Cellular IoT for smart lighting and HVAC systems, optimizing energy consumption based on store occupancy and external weather conditions. This not only reduces carbon footprints but also translates to significant cost savings.

Security and Surveillance: In an age of increasing retail theft and security breaches, Cellular IoT-enabled cameras and sensors offer enhanced store security. These systems can detect suspicious activities, alerting staff in real-time and ensuring the safety of both assets and customers.

Challenges and Considerations

Cellular IoT could revolutionize retail, but it comes with challenges. Retailers need to be aware of potential issues.

Data Privacy and Security: Retailers must protect sensitive customer data, comply with global data protection laws, and regularly audit security.

Infrastructure Investment: Cellular IoT integration needs significant upfront infrastructure investment. Retailers need to balance initial costs with long-term benefits.

Adapting to Change: Cellular IoT may require shifts in retail operations, including training staff on new technologies and rethinking customer service in a more automated setting.
